    Joplin is a free, open source note taking and to-do application, which can handle a large number of notes organised into notebooks. The notes are searchable, tagged and modified either from the applications directly or from your own text editor.

    Logseq is a local-first, non-linear, outliner notebook for organizing and sharing your personal knowledge base.
